1.1 背景

很多时候,为了更合适加工工艺要求和操作的便利性,OEM会结合用户需求开发一些用户自定义界面。自定义界面一般建立在CUSTOM区域。

而西门子数控Operate操作系统,默认开机画面为MACHINE,每次开机,用户都需要手动操作进入CUSTOM界面,都说西门子系统开放性很高,能否实现让客户自定义开机进入的界面呢?

image.png

答案是可以的。按如下步骤编辑配置文件即可实现。

实现方法

注意:实现方法需要修改系统配置文件,修改后如有语法错误,可能会导致系统无法正常启动。建议在实现此方法前做好系统整机或HMI数据备份。如遇无法正常启动,请参见下文(1.3章节)处理方法。

1.2 检查systemconfiguration.ini文件。

在系统CF卡oem/sinumerik/hmi/cfg和user/sinumerik/hmi/cfg文件夹下,检查是否已有systemconfiguration.ini文件。

image.png

1.2.1 没有systemconfiguration.ini文件

1) 在电脑上新建一个文本文档,在文档中写入如下代码:

[miscellaneous]

startuparea = Custom

将文档另存为systemconfiguration.ini

说明Custom为关键字,表示系统开机进入用户自定义界面,其他部分为固定语法。请注意拼写正确且不要出现中文字符。

2) 将systemconfiguration.ini拷贝到oem/sinumerik/hmi/cfg文件夹下。HMI重启。完成配置。

1.2.2 已有systemconfiguration.ini文件

image.png

1) 修改或增加[miscellaneous]字段:

2) 修改:已有[miscellaneous]字段, 将startuparea = 赋值修改为Custom;HMI重启。完成配置。

3) 增加:没有[miscellaneous]字段,在文件开头增加如下两行代码;增加完成,HMI重启。完成配置。

[miscellaneous]

startuparea = Custom

image.png

提示:

修改或增加字段,可以将systemconfiguration.ini文件拷贝到电脑上进行,注意拼写正确且不要出现中文字符;完成后,再拷贝到oem/sinumerik/hmi/cfguesr/sinumerik/hmi/cfg文件夹下,HMI重启即可。

1.3 异常处理

如果遇到修改配置文件后,系统无法正常启动的情况。一定是配置文件中有语法错误造成的。

处理方法:

1. 进行HMI出厂设置。(详细介绍)

可以在开机启动时进入专家启动菜单,选择HMI default data

image.png

2.恢复之前的HMI数据备份。

3.检查并修正systemconfiguration.ini中的语法错误,再次配置。可能的语法错误如下

·         有中文字符

·         有英文拼写错误

·         有英文大小写错误

1.4更多界面

除此之外,还可以替换Custom关键字,定义进入其他区域的主界面。

image.png

[miscellaneous]

startuparea = Custom

关键字

界面区域

AreaMachine

加工界面

AreaParameter

参数界面

AreaProgramEdit

程序界面

AreaProgramManager

程序管理器界面

AreaDiagnosis

诊断界面

AreaStartup

调试界面

Custom

用户界面